Thanks to all who have keyed in their preference. I am keeping a tally of the replies and I'm also taking into account factors such as budget feedback, type of changes, what other folks might have MTOd already and of course the number of people interested. Without prematurely shooting down any suggestions, there might be a disadvantage to GMTOing existing MTOs because 1) Paul has said they would pick some existing SF MTO and make it webgems and 2) surely those who have the existing MTO won't join in. Then again if there are enough numbers then so be it. This is just a thought, nothing final yet. So please chill
My plan is to keep the suggestions going over the weekend and I will share the preliminary specifications (probably just upper leather and model) on Sunday. It will likely be more than one GMTO design. From there I will then check for interest on the remaining designs and the design/s with most interest will then be fully spec'd, then the baseline price for the design will be checked with Paul (most likely it will be MSRP based on the type of leather used), then we get the final list of joiners for the GMTO/s and then get the final price confirmation from Paul (the more participants the more attractive pricing will be). Then finally the order will be invoiced.
Some may not agree with this process. I'm just trying to keep it simple and easy. Obviously I will not be able to cater to everybody's expectation but I do hope I can at least prove to AE that a GMTO program is feasible so a formal program can be established. If a formal program is established then everyone can have a go at organizing their own GMTO
